Output f59b71e763bf24f24cffaacbda0726c40d894c150d086eec475bffe639a6b84e:1

value
1781640
script pubkey
OP_0 OP_PUSHBYTES_20 43b110100d68345ba9653fb234edc092339ff1e5
address
ltc1qgwc3qyqddq69h2t987erfmwqjgeelu09zh03pl
transaction
f59b71e763bf24f24cffaacbda0726c40d894c150d086eec475bffe639a6b84e
spent
true